My Approach

My approach is grounded in the Neuroscience of Change and the iPEC (Institute for Professional Excellence in Coaching). Neuroscience is a multi-disciplinary practice inviting us to take an innovative look at what shapes our perception and behavior equipping us to become equal to the challenge we face by maximizing whole system intelligence. iPEC complements neuroscience by offering a methodology to explore underlying patterns—conscious and unconscious programming that limits us. We have a far greater capacity to change than we ever believed possible. Coaching will offer you practical actions that generate reliable results. Our brains and physiology are not the static entities we previously believed. The truth is, we continually develop and change our brain-physiology throughout our lives. Because of this we have the capability to create new social realities at any point in our lives. It is never too late. 

 

Our social reality is shaped by our experiences within our environment and our responses.  We live with a brain structure that moves so quickly below the level of our conscious awareness to respond to and predict our reality that we believe we see the world objectively and mistake our created social reality for the empirical world. For example, when we respond to the world in stress, our physiology immediately shifts, minimizing peripheral vision, flooding our system with cortisol, and shutting down creative centers. We become cognitively, perceptually, and emotionally impaired. Alternatively, within as little as 30 seconds, we can shift to brain integration and our nervous system shifts to renewal. 

 

Learning to identify and shift mind states gives us much greater control over our reality than appearances lead us to believe. This changes the game. Rather than being at the mercy of our circumstances we have the power to shift our brain-physiology and refashion a reality that is more in line with our life’s desire.
